God’s kindness and sorrow that is according to the will of God leads to repentance.
Romans 2:4
Or do you think lightly of the riches of His kindness and tolerance and patience, not knowing that the kindness of God leads you to repentance?
2 Corinthians 7:10
For the sorrow that is according to the will of God produces a repentance without regret, leading to salvation, but the sorrow of the world produces death.
So what does THAT mean? It means that God is patient with us, tolerant, and kind to lead us to repent. We suffer in this life so we dont have to suffer in the after-life – so we will be sorrowful and repent and turn to God.
